Output 8a879155fbb286531807b0872a20dcb0fd371091f62732fb37d70c26c4122419:9

value
173942564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863f1cfd1a8d8237769cd1a02a0bfe83c19a7cb6 OP_EQUAL
address
3Dvr5S6wmHzZeyGcfU2Mpz531d9JPfqb7W
transaction
8a879155fbb286531807b0872a20dcb0fd371091f62732fb37d70c26c4122419
spent
true